Frankfurt Book Fair 2016

427

One of the industry’s leading event Frankfurt Book Fair 2016 was successfully held from October 18-23, 2016. Some of the major highlights of the fair included:

The first trade fair for digital cultural content, THE ARTS+, took place for the first time at the Frankfurter Buchmesse. The premiere comprised five days of a “fair within a fair” as well as an international conference featuring many prominent personalities. In its first year itself, the cooperation between the Frankfurter Buchmesse and media entrepreneur Christiane zu Salm managed to attract 51 exhibitors and partners. These included well-known names such as the Google Cultural Institute, TASCHEN Verlag, SKY ARTS, the van Gogh Museum, Kodak PixPro, Steinway and Europeana. Diverse young entrepreneurs, such as Refrakt from Berlin and Culture Tech of Montreal, also used the specially designed area to present their ideas for digital business with creative content.

After a successful first event last year, this year’s second outing for the conference “THE MARKETS – Global Publishing Summit” once again provided a resounding start for the Frankfurter Buchmesse. Besides, Flanders and the Netherlands, Guest of Honour of the Frankfurter Buchmesse 2016, handed over the ‘GuestScroll’ to the 2017 Guest of Honour, France. Frankfurt Book Fair 2017 will be held from October 11-15, 2017.
